Dijkstra's Shortest Path Algorithm

Title:

Dijkstra's Shortest Path Algorithm

Description:

Dijkstra's Shortest Path Algorithm. Find shortest path from s to t.

Transcript and Presenter's Notes

1
Dijkstra's Shortest Path Algorithm
• Find shortest path from s to t.

3
2
24
9
s
18
14
6
2
6
4
19
30
11
5
15
5
6
16
20
t
7
44
2
Dijkstra's Shortest Path Algorithm
S PQ s, 2, 3, 4, 5, 6, 7, t
?
?
3
2
24
0
9
s
18
?
14
6
2
6
?
4
?
19
30
11
5
15
5
6
16
20
t
7
44
?
distance label
?
3
Dijkstra's Shortest Path Algorithm
S PQ s, 2, 3, 4, 5, 6, 7, t
delmin
?
?
3
2
24
0
9
s
18
?
14
6
2
6
?
4
?
19
30
11
5
15
5
6
16
20
t
7
44
?
distance label
?
4
Dijkstra's Shortest Path Algorithm
S s PQ 2, 3, 4, 5, 6, 7, t
decrease key
?
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
4
?
19
30
11
5
15
5
6
16
20
t
7
44
?
distance label
15
?
X
5
Dijkstra's Shortest Path Algorithm
S s PQ 2, 3, 4, 5, 6, 7, t
delmin
?
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
4
?
19
30
11
5
15
5
6
16
20
t
7
44
?
distance label
15
?
X
6
Dijkstra's Shortest Path Algorithm
S s, 2 PQ 3, 4, 5, 6, 7, t
?
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
4
?
19
30
11
5
15
5
6
16
20
t
7
44
?
15
?
X
7
Dijkstra's Shortest Path Algorithm
S s, 2 PQ 3, 4, 5, 6, 7, t
decrease key
?
33
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
4
?
19
30
11
5
15
5
6
16
20
t
7
44
?
15
?
X
8
Dijkstra's Shortest Path Algorithm
S s, 2 PQ 3, 4, 5, 6, 7, t
?
33
X
?
9
X
3
2
24
0
9
delmin
s
18
14
?
14
X
6
2
6
?
4
?
19
30
11
5
15
5
6
16
20
t
7
44
?
15
?
X
9
Dijkstra's Shortest Path Algorithm
S s, 2, 6 PQ 3, 4, 5, 7, t
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
44
4
?
19
X
30
11
5
15
5
6
16
20
t
7
44
?
15
?
X
10
Dijkstra's Shortest Path Algorithm
S s, 2, 6 PQ 3, 4, 5, 7, t
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
44
4
?
19
X
30
11
5
15
5
6
16
20
t
7
44
?
15
?
delmin
X
11
Dijkstra's Shortest Path Algorithm
S s, 2, 6, 7 PQ 3, 4, 5, t
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
35
44
X
4
?
19
X
30
11
5
15
5
6
16
20
t
7
44
?
59
15
?
X
X
12
Dijkstra's Shortest Path Algorithm
S s, 2, 6, 7 PQ 3, 4, 5, t
delmin
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
35
44
X
4
?
19
X
30
11
5
15
5
6
16
20
t
7
44
?
59
15
?
X
X
13
Dijkstra's Shortest Path Algorithm
S s, 2, 3, 6, 7 PQ 4, 5, t
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
35
34
44
X
X
4
?
19
X
30
11
5
15
5
6
16
20
t
7
44
?
51
59
15
?
X
X
X
14
Dijkstra's Shortest Path Algorithm
S s, 2, 3, 6, 7 PQ 4, 5, t
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
35
34
44
X
X
4
?
19
X
30
11
5
15
5
6
16
delmin
20
t
7
44
?
51
59
15
?
X
X
X
15
Dijkstra's Shortest Path Algorithm
S s, 2, 3, 5, 6, 7 PQ 4, t
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
45
35
34
44
X
X
X
4
?
19
X
30
11
5
15
5
6
16
20
t
7
44
?
51
50
59
15
?
X
X
X
X
16
Dijkstra's Shortest Path Algorithm
S s, 2, 3, 5, 6, 7 PQ 4, t
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
45
35
34
44
X
X
X
4
?
19
X
30
11
5
delmin
15
5
6
16
20
t
7
44
?
51
50
59
15
?
X
X
X
X
17
Dijkstra's Shortest Path Algorithm
S s, 2, 3, 4, 5, 6, 7 PQ t
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
45
35
34
44
X
X
X
4
?
19
X
30
11
5
15
5
6
16
20
t
7
44
?
51
50
59
15
?
X
X
X
X
18
Dijkstra's Shortest Path Algorithm
S s, 2, 3, 4, 5, 6, 7 PQ t
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
45
35
34
44
X
X
X
4
?
19
X
30
11
5
15
5
6
16
20
t
7
44
?
delmin
51
50
59
15
?
X
X
X
X
19
Dijkstra's Shortest Path Algorithm
S s, 2, 3, 4, 5, 6, 7, t PQ
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
45
35
34
44
X
X
X
4
?
19
X
30
11
5
15
5
6
16
20
t
7
44
?
51
50
59
15
?
X
X
X
X
20
Dijkstra's Shortest Path Algorithm
S s, 2, 3, 4, 5, 6, 7, t PQ
32
?
33
X
X
?
9
X
3
2
24
0
9
s
18
14
?
14
X
6
2
6
?
45
35
34
44
X
X
X
4
?
19
X
30
11
5
15
5
6
16
20
t
7
44
?
51
50
59
15
?
X
X
X
X